Welcome back to Sutton United Talk Time on Podcast! In our latest episode, "Just Want Us to Shoot a Bit More," host Mike, along with Julian, dives into the heart of Sutton United's tactical discussions and reflections on the team's recent performances. This episode dives into the strategies that define football success, from the importance of direct attacks to the unpredictability of deflections in scoring.

In this episode, we explore:

  • Sutton United's approach to creating scoring opportunities, emphasizing the need for more direct shots at goal. Julian passionately discusses the team's tendency to over-rely on wide passes and the crucial moments when taking a chance from the center could change the game's outcome.
  • The significance of adaptability in football tactics, as highlighted by a memorable moment from a Newcastle game, illustrating how unexpected deflections can lead to goals. This conversation underscores the philosophy that "if you don't shoot, you don't score," urging Sutton United to increase their attempts on goal.

Spotlight Moment: A humorous yet insightful look into the unpredictability of football, where a single deflected shot can make all the difference. This segment encourages both players and fans to appreciate the nuances and small moments that can define a match.
